OM4 LC to LC Fiber Cable, 80 meters in length. Engineered for both indoor and outdoor applications, supporting 100 Gigabit data transmission. This duplex, Laser Optimized Multimode Fiber (LOMMF) jumper cord incorporates Corning 50/125 optical fiber core/cladding and ceramic ferrule LC fiber optic connectors. High-bandwidth fiber ensures rapid, low-loss data transfer. Fiber Patch Cable Details: 80 Meters (262.46 feet), laser optimized, black, MMF zip-cord reinforced, multimode LC to LC fiber optic patch cable. Core/Cladding: 50µm diameter fiber core / 125µm diameter cladding. The fiber optic core is enclosed by a transparent, low-refraction cladding material. Light is kept within the fiber core via total internal reflection, enabling the fiber to serve as a waveguide. Light moves by reflecting off the boundary between the core and cladding. Optical Modality Details for OM4 Ethernet over Multimode Fiber: - Modal Bandwidth: 3500 / 4700 MHz-km at 850nm / 1300nm. - Fast Ethernet 100Base-FX: 2000m. - 1Gb (1000Mb) Ethernet 1000Base-SX: 550m (requires mode-conditioning patch cord). - 10Gb Ethernet 10GBase-SR: 400m. - 40Gb Ethernet 40GBase-SR4: 150m (550m for QSFP+ eSR4). - 100Gb Ethernet 100GBase-SR10: 150m. Fiber Network Bandwidth: 3600/500 MHz-km @850/1300 nm (OM4 - optimized for 850nm VCSELs and higher speeds)
